Overview
Bellows control valves are critical components in industrial fluid systems, designed to ensure leak-free operation in demanding environments. Unlike standard valves, they incorporate a metallic bellows seal that isolates the process fluid from the atmosphere, preventing leaks of hazardous or volatile substances. These valves are widely used in chemical processing, oil and gas, pharmaceuticals, and power generation. Their robust construction and precision engineering make them ideal for applications where safety and reliability are paramount. The bellows assembly acts as a dynamic seal, compensating for stem movement while maintaining a hermetic barrier. This design minimizes fugitive emissions and extends service life compared to packed valves.
Structure and Working Principle
A bellows control valve consists of three primary components: the valve body, the bellows assembly, and the actuator. The valve body houses the trim (plug, seat, and stem), while the bellows—typically made of stainless steel—forms a flexible, accordion-like seal around the stem. The actuator (pneumatic, electric, or hydraulic) drives the stem to modulate flow. When the actuator moves the stem, the bellows compresses or expands, allowing precise positioning of the plug relative to the seat. This adjusts the flow area without exposing the stem to the process fluid. The bellows design accommodates thermal expansion and mechanical stress, ensuring consistent performance under varying pressures and temperatures.
Key Features
Leak-proof performance is the hallmark of bellows valves, achieved through hermetically sealed bellows that eliminate gland packing. This feature is crucial for handling toxic, flammable, or expensive fluids. Corrosion-resistant materials like 316L stainless steel are common for bellows and trim, enhancing durability in aggressive media. Other features include high repeatability (±0.5% or better), modular designs for easy maintenance, and compliance with industry standards like API 602. Some models offer fire-safe certifications and low-emission capabilities (ISO 15848). The absence of packing also reduces friction, enabling smoother actuation and lower maintenance costs over time.
Application Areas
Bellows control valves are indispensable in industries with stringent emission regulations. In chemical plants, they control corrosive or lethal fluids like chlorine, ammonia, or hydrogen sulfide. Oil refineries use them for volatile organic compounds (VOCs) to meet environmental standards. Pharmaceutical and food-grade applications benefit from their sterile, contamination-free operation. Power plants deploy them in boiler feedwater and steam systems, where high temperatures and pressures demand reliability. Other uses include cryogenic processes, nuclear facilities, and semiconductor manufacturing, where even minor leaks can disrupt operations.
Maintenance and Precautions
Regular inspection of the bellows is critical to prevent fatigue failure. Look for signs of cracking, pitting, or deformation during shutdowns. Ensure the valve operates within its designated pressure and temperature range—exceeding these limits can accelerate bellows wear. Lubricate stem bearings if specified, and verify actuator calibration annually. For abrasive fluids, consider hard-faced trim or periodic replacement of wear parts. Always isolate and depressurize the valve before maintenance. Storage recommendations include keeping the valve in a dry environment with the bellows partially compressed to avoid permanent set.
B2B Procurement Guide
When sourcing bellows control valves, prioritize suppliers with proven expertise in your industry. Request material test reports (MTRs) for bellows and body materials, and confirm compliance with relevant standards (e.g., ASME B16.34 for pressure ratings). Key procurement considerations include: fluid compatibility (specify chemical composition), pressure/temperature requirements, connection type (flanged, threaded, or welded), and actuator type. Lead times for custom configurations can range from 8–12 weeks. For cost efficiency, evaluate total lifecycle expenses—higher initial costs may offset reduced maintenance and downtime.
